The Sunday Times says Downing Street and the Treasury are at loggerheads over the prime minister’s multi-million pound spending pledges. The paper says Treasury officials are examining plans to suspend guaranteed state pension increases, and ministers fear the Tory manifesto pledge not to raise taxes will become strained.
